Job Overview
As an HVAC Maintenance Technician, you will be responsible for performing routine maintenance on residential HVAC systems throughout our service area. Your role is crucial in ensuring our customers enjoy year-round comfort with efficient and effective heating, cooling, and ventilation systems. This position requires technical aptitude, a strong work ethic, and a commitment to customer satisfaction — and it's an excellent path to grow into a Service Technician role with ongoing paid training.

What You'll Do
- Perform routine maintenance, tune-ups, and filter changes on residential HVAC systems
- Inspect, clean, and test system components to ensure peak performance
- Operate various hand tools and gauges
- Exhibit superior customer service skills at all times
- Communicate clearly and effectively with customers about work performed and recommendations
- Maintain communication with dispatch, parts, install, and management teams
- Maintain a clean, organized work vehicle and truck inventory
- Accurately complete job-related paperwork and documentation
- Maintain a professional appearance
- Participate in ongoing training to grow and develop professionally
